DOYLESTOWN, PA — The Bucks County Intermediate Unit is recognizing 64 people as recipients of this year's Caring Community Award.

Nominations for the award are submitted by Bucks IU staff and are based on the work they have been doing with the nominees, or their organization, during the past academic year or several years.

Due to COVID-19 safety protocols, the event was not held in person. Award winners were sent a letter notifying them of their nominee and award.

The Bucks IU provides educational programs, professional development and business and technology services to public and private school districts in Bucks County.
